Output 32459ef4db839efe9a16199a28e611543a4f12649335b5ce06c260baca4257f2:1

value
2336000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c16093dae7a840e901275776e54a2e649985fd74 OP_EQUAL
address
3KKW2tmrrpcYiQ9UNAZ6AH5hMWRZWLHNra
transaction
32459ef4db839efe9a16199a28e611543a4f12649335b5ce06c260baca4257f2
spent
true